Benjamin Franklin to Joseph Smith, February 14, 1773
London, Feb. 14. 1773
Sir,
I am much obliged by the Trouble you have taken in receiving the Salary for me. 5 You will shortly hear from me as to the Application of it. In the meantime please to accept my thankful Acknowledgements; and if I can here render you any Service, you will do me a Pleasure in commanding freely, Sir, Your most obedient humble Servant
B F
Mr Joseph Smith,
